Главная страница
Top.Mail.Ru    Яндекс.Метрика
Текущий архив: 2005.09.25;
Скачать: CL | DM;

Вниз

Как сделать эквалайзер?   Найти похожие ветки 

 
ArtKil   (2005-05-12 20:05) [0]

Помогите, кто может сделать эквалайзер на Bass. Скачал его, но там всё по-английски.


 
programania ©   (2005-05-12 21:04) [1]


const qEQ=9;

type
BASS_FXPARAMEQ = record
 fCenter: FLOAT;
 fBandwidth: FLOAT;
 fGain: FLOAT;
end;

var
EQ:   EQ:BASS_FXPARAMEQ;
fx:array[0..qEQ] of dWord;
...
//инициализация
for i:=0 to qEQ do fx[i]:=BASS_ChannelSetFX(chan,BASS_FX_PARAMEQ);

//установка тембра
for i:=0 to qEQ do begin
 EQ.fCenter:=1000;     //частота 80..20000
 EQ.fBandwidth:=4;    // ширина полосы 0..12
 EQ.fGain:=0;             // усиление -15..+15,
 if fx[n]<>0 then BASS_FXSetParameters(fx[n],@EQ);
end;


Кстати в delphi тоже все по английски так что спрашивай переведу и delphi


 
Nik_vr   (2005-05-12 21:37) [2]

Найди на Torry компонент BASSPlayer - там есть отличный пример работы с BASS.



Страницы: 1 вся ветка

Текущий архив: 2005.09.25;
Скачать: CL | DM;

Наверх




Память: 0.47 MB
Время: 0.032 c
4-1122559320
КодеКорешь
2005-07-28 18:02
2005.09.25
Как узнать модели дисковых накопителей в системе?


2-1124096978
СержК
2005-08-15 13:09
2005.09.25
Нужно что-то типа: "TimeToStr" ...


1-1125819308
dddim
2005-09-04 11:35
2005.09.25
иконки от проектов delphi


3-1123592233
Shopot
2005-08-09 16:57
2005.09.25
ADO и база данных Access.


6-1117460178
Flame
2005-05-30 17:36
2005.09.25
что за привычка закрывать темы?